Assistant Manager, Acquisition & Clearance (Ref.:AM(A&C) ) ** Responsibilities:**
To assist in preparing for freezing surveys and arranging the post-survey works
To assist in implementing project engagement programme after freezing survey and monitor the progress
To vet assessments, including to conduct on-site checking, and make recommendation on various offers / claims relating to acquisition, compensation, rehousing, allowances, assistances and leasing of properties
To assist in preparing and conducting briefing sessions for owners and tenants, negotiate with affected parties for acceptance of URA offers for redevelopment projects
To liaise with owners, tenants and occupiers and solicitor firms for completion of legal formalities related to acquisition of properties, flat-for-flat arrangements and settlement with tenants / occupiers
To manage and lease properties in redevelopment projects and URAs rehousing blocks and recommend repair, cleansing work and security measures, administer tenancies and rental collection, supervise the day-to day operation of neighbourhood centres
To assist in preparing legal documents for recovery of physical possession and leading operation team in physical eviction of unsettled occupiers
